Vista is not the only, while siginificant, factor.

Other factors include:

* Internet video/TV is gaining momentum, which requires much more powerful servers and network gears, which in turn requires much larger RAM space.

* PC/notebooks also require much more RAM in order to run video and IPTV applications.

* Almost every large flat LCD/Plasma HDTV consumes a lot of RAM

* All the newer PCs/Notebooks/servers that use dual core CPU demand much more RAM to match the higher performance.

These are reasons among others why the RAM price has kept constantly high for the past 3 years.
